Background By integrating electronic components into origami, parents will gain the opportunity to promote/integrate STEM into their children’s education despite their varying interests. Some parents find difficulty in aiding their children’s curiosity amongst STEM subjects due to their unfamiliarity. Similarly, parents also encounter difficulty in reinforcing their children’s education in subjects revolving STEM due to their child’s enjoyment in other areas. Knowing this, I was inspired to develop a product that incorporated STEM by integrating an aspect of art that I was familiar with, origami. Whether the child already has an interest in STEM or not, origami provides a fun approach in exercising creativity through art with the added benefit of animating their creations. The incorporation of electronic components allows for the child’s creations to be “brought to life” through movement, light effects, and sound while providing insight into STEM. In the event that the child’s interest in STEM grows, they will also have access to a graphic-user interface (GUI) to customize the animation of their creations.
